Selecting Mulitple Frames

Did you know, in swishmax you don't just have to use the properties to set the length/duration of the effects,
you can drag it on the timeline to the amount of frames you'd like and then add your effect.

Here is how to do that smile.gif

Step 1: Open up swishmax. New movie.

Step 2: Create an object or something you would like to apply an effect to.

Step 3: On the timeline, drag your right mouse button along the timeline, this will create something like below:
user posted image

Now, let go and it will show the effect menu, choose from this menu & viola, no longer need to edit
the properties to add your customized length/duration smile.gif
